What Is The Average Lifespan Of A Computer?
The average lifespan of a computer varies depending on several factors, including the type of computer, usage, and maintenance. Generally, a well-maintained computer can last for around 5-7 years, but this can range from 3-10 years or more.
Desktop Computers
Desktop computers tend to last longer than laptops, with an average lifespan of 5-8 years. This is because desktops are less prone to physical damage and can be easily upgraded with new hardware components.
Laptops
Laptops, on the other hand, have a shorter average lifespan of 3-5 years. This is due to their portability, which makes them more susceptible to physical damage, and the fact that they are more difficult to upgrade.
Tablets And Smartphones
Tablets and smartphones have an even shorter average lifespan of 2-3 years. This is because they are designed to be replaced frequently, and their hardware and software become outdated quickly.
Factors That Affect The Lifespan Of A Computer
Several factors can affect the lifespan of a computer, including:
Usage
The way you use your computer can significantly impact its lifespan. If you use your computer for resource-intensive tasks like gaming, video editing, or software development, it may not last as long as a computer used for basic tasks like browsing the internet or word processing.
Maintenance
Regular maintenance is essential to extend the life of your computer. This includes cleaning dust from the vents, updating software, and running disk cleanups.
Hardware Quality
The quality of the hardware components can also affect the lifespan of a computer. Cheap or low-quality components may not last as long as high-quality components.
Software Updates
Failing to update software can leave your computer vulnerable to security threats and reduce its performance.
Signs That Your Computer Is Nearing The End Of Its Life
Here are some signs that your computer is nearing the end of its life:
Slow Performance
If your computer is taking longer to start up, launch applications, or perform tasks, it may be a sign that the hardware is failing.
Overheating
If your computer is overheating, it can cause damage to the hardware components and reduce its lifespan.
Blue Screens Or Error Messages
If you’re experiencing frequent blue screens or error messages, it may be a sign that the hardware or software is failing.
Physical Damage
If your computer has physical damage, such as a cracked screen or broken keyboard, it may be time to consider replacing it.

Can A Computer’s Lifespan Be Extended?
Yes, a computer’s lifespan can be extended with proper maintenance and upgrades. Regular software updates can help ensure that the computer’s operating system and applications are running smoothly and efficiently. Hardware upgrades, such as adding more memory or replacing a hard drive with a solid-state drive, can also help extend the computer’s lifespan.
Additionally, proper care and handling of the computer can also help extend its lifespan. This includes keeping the computer clean and dust-free, avoiding overheating, and handling the computer with care to avoid physical damage.
What Are The Signs That A Computer Is Nearing The End Of Its Lifespan?
There are several signs that a computer is nearing the end of its lifespan, including slow performance, frequent crashes, and hardware failures. Slow performance can be caused by a variety of factors, including a lack of memory, a slow processor, or a full hard drive. Frequent crashes can be caused by software or hardware issues, including a failing hard drive or a malfunctioning graphics card.
Hardware failures, such as a failing hard drive or a malfunctioning power supply, can also be a sign that a computer is nearing the end of its lifespan. Additionally, if a computer is no longer able to run the latest software or operating system, it may be a sign that the computer is outdated and nearing the end of its lifespan.

What are the environmental impacts of frequently replacing computers?What Are The Environmental Impacts Of Frequently Replacing Computers?
Frequently replacing computers can have significant environmental impacts, including electronic waste, energy consumption, and resource depletion. Electronic waste, also known as e-waste, refers to the disposal of electronic devices, including computers, which can contain hazardous materials such as lead, mercury, and cadmium.
The production of new computers also requires significant amounts of energy and resources, including water, metals, and plastics. Additionally, the transportation of computers from manufacturers to consumers can also contribute to greenhouse gas emissions.
How Can I Responsibly Dispose Of An Old Computer?
There are several ways to responsibly dispose of an old computer, including recycling, donating, and proper disposal. Recycling involves breaking down the computer into its component parts and reusing or recycling the materials. Donating involves giving the computer to a non-profit organization or individual who can still use it.
Proper disposal involves taking the computer to a designated electronic waste collection facility, which can ensure that the computer is disposed of in an environmentally responsible manner. Additionally, many manufacturers and retailers offer take-back programs or recycling options for old computers.
